Ion-exchange chromatography relies within the separation of substances centered on their demand. The stationary stage contains charged teams that draw in and keep oppositely billed ions in the sample.

Various other detectors have been used in HPLC. Measuring a change during the cell section’s refractive index is analogous to monitoring the cell stage’s thermal conductivity in gas chromatography. A refractive index detector is nearly HPLC principle universal, responding to Virtually all compounds, but has a relatively very poor detection limit of 100 ng–1 μg of injected analyte.
